Richmond put another one in the bag on Friday to keep their perfect season alive. They put the hurt on the Traip Rangers with a sharp 12-1 victory. The result was nothing new for the Bobcats, who have now won 12 matchups by six runs or more so far this season.
Brady Alexander made a big impact while hitting and pitching. On the mound, he struck out eight batters over five innings while giving up just one earned run off four hits. Alexander was also solid in the batter's box, going 1-for-2 with two stolen bases and two RBI.
In other batting news, Richmond got a massive performance out of Kenny Mecham, who went 2-for-3 with three runs, two doubles, and one RBI. That's the most runs Mecham has posted since back in May of 2024. Another player making a difference was Rhys Terry, who went 2-for-3 with three stolen bases, three RBI, and one run.
Richmond always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.567.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Traip only posted an OBP of .381.
Richmond pushed their record up to 14-0 with the win, which was their 15th straight at home dating back to last season. Those home victories came thanks in part to their hitting performance across that stretch, as they averaged 10.9 runs over those games. As for Traip, they are on a 13-game losing streak (dating back to last season) that has dropped them down to 0-12.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Richmond will take on Carrabec at 11:00 a.m. on Saturday. The Bobcats' pitchers better be ready for this one: the Cobras have averaged an impressive 8.2 runs per game this season. As for Traip, they are taking a road trip to take on Buckfield at 2:00 p.m. on Saturday. The Rangers are facing the Bucks at the right time seeing as the Bucks are stuck on a five-game losing streak.
